Abstract

The utility model discloses a portable ultrasonic physiotherapy device mainly relates to the ultrasonic physiotherapy field. Comprises a host module, a treatment module and a connection module; the connecting module is an electric wire which is detachably connected with the host module and the treatment module respectively; the treatment module comprises a tightening belt, a sound head and a mounting cap; one end of the sound head is provided with a transmitting part, one end of the transmitting part is provided with a transmitting surface, the lacing tape is detachably connected with the sound head and/or the mounting cap, one end of the mounting cap is detachably connected with the transmitting part, the other end of the mounting cap is fixed with an annular water bag, and the transmitting surface is arranged corresponding to the inner ring of the annular water bag. The beneficial effects of the utility model reside in that: it makes the ultrasonic physiotherapy that carries on that the patient can be convenient based on the user mode of wearing formula.

Background
In the clinical treatment of orthopedics, ultrasonic heat therapy is one of the most common treatment methods for patients with bone injury, arthritis and sports injury through physical therapy. Has deep heat effect on the affected part and mechanical vibration wave effect. Has good auxiliary treatment effect on tissues such as fracture, tendon, ligament, periosteum, fascia and the like. While the method is widely used clinically, some documents have been studied and discussed about the effect, for example, the clinical curative effect study of the rehabilitation therapy of elbow trauma by ultrasonic wave ("Chinese bone and joint impurities, dan Xiuxiu, zhuwen, tang Jinshu, hu Yuan, li Qingmei, li Jinghui") has compared and evaluated the therapeutic effects of the ultrasonic physiotherapy and the bone injury.
Under the condition of our hospital and most medical institutions, ultrasonic therapy is used as a common treatment means, and the main realization equipment comprises a high-frequency oscillator and an output sound head. Namely a common main frame and an ultrasound head. During the whole treatment process, the sound head continuously or discontinuously radiates sound energy to act on the organism. Achieving the therapeutic effect. The existing facilities are all fixed in a treatment room, and the cooperation of patients is required in the environment and the posture of a treatment position. Brings inconvenience to the daily physiotherapy of patients and also causes limitation to the further popularization and use of the technology.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a portable supersound physiotherapy device, it is based on the user mode of wearing formula, what make the patient can be convenient carries out the supersound physiotherapy.
The utility model discloses a realize above-mentioned purpose, realize through following technical scheme:
a portable ultrasonic physiotherapy device comprises a host module, a treatment module and a connecting module;
the connecting module is an electric wire which is detachably connected with the host module and the treatment module respectively;
the treatment module comprises a tightening belt, a sound head and a mounting cap; the one end of sound head is equipped with transmitting part, the one end of transmitting part is equipped with the transmitting surface, lacing tape and sound head and/or installation cap can be dismantled and be connected, the one end and the transmitting part of installation cap can be dismantled and be connected, the other end of installation cap is fixed with annular water pocket, the inner circle setting that the transmitting surface corresponds annular water pocket.
The annular water sac comprises an annular silica gel sac membrane, and water is filled in the silica gel sac membrane.
The installation cap is of a circular structure, the top of the installation cap is in threaded connection with the transmitting part, an installation groove communicated with the bottom of the installation cap in a coaxial mode is formed in the bottom of the installation cap, and the annular water bag is fixed in the installation groove.
The outer end of launching part is equipped with handle portion, the launching face is located the one end that handle portion was kept away from to the launching part, and the launching part is equipped with the round separation blade, the outside protrusion of mounting groove sets up, the one end of lacing tape is equipped with circular installing port, the equidistant a plurality of incisions that are equipped with on the half area face that the installing port was kept away from to the lacing tape.
The host module comprises a shell and a tightening ring, wherein an elastic card is arranged at the rear part of the shell, the top side of the elastic card is fixedly connected with the back surface of the shell, the top side of the elastic card is provided with a bend folded towards the shell direction, so that the bottom side of the elastic card is abutted against the surface of the shell and has elastic force pressed towards the shell direction, and the tightening ring is an elastic fabric ring.
The side of tightening ring is sewed and fixed with a plurality of bag inserting pieces, the bag inserting pieces are also elastic woven belts, two sides of the bag inserting pieces are respectively fixed with the tightening ring in a vertical sewing mode, the top side and the bottom side of the bag inserting pieces are respectively of an open structure, and the width of the bag inserting pieces is matched with the width of the elastic clamping pieces.
And a display screen and an operation key are arranged on the outer side of the shell.
Contrast prior art, the beneficial effects of the utility model reside in that:
through this device, can be with fixing on the health of supersound physiotherapy equipment wearing formula, need nimble fixed the use according to the physiotherapy position, and good to the fitness on skin surface, the patient of being convenient for does not receive the space restriction, the convenient ultrasonic therapy that carries on.

The embodiment is as follows: portable ultrasonic physiotherapy device
Comprises a detachable host module, a treatment module and a connecting module;
the host computer module includes casing 1 and lacing ring 2, the inside inner structure that adopts current super life physiotherapy equipment host computer of casing 1, the rear portion of casing 1 is equipped with elasticity card 3, the top side and the 1 back fixed connection of casing of elasticity card 3, elasticity card 3 is for having elastic sheetmetal or plastic piece, the top side of elasticity card 3 has the folding bending of 1 orientation to the casing, makes the bottom side of elasticity card 3 support at casing 1 surface and have the elastic force to the oppression of 1 orientation of casing, the bottom side of elasticity card 3 is equipped with the arc and bends, is convenient for insert and avoids the fish tail.
The tightening ring 2 can be set into various types according to dimension sizes, and the place needing to be worn can be flexibly set according to the target treatment position, for example, the ankle can be treated to wear the shank and the thigh, and the upper limb can be treated to wear the waist and the upper limb, so that the physiological dimensions of the upper limb, the lower limb, the waist, the back, the shoulder and the like are greatly different, and the tightening ring is not suitable for being tightened by using an open-type binding belt.
It is fixed with slash pocket piece 4 to tighten circle 2, slash pocket piece 4 also is the elasticity meshbelt to tighten circle 2 all sides respectively with tighten 2 vertical sews of circle fixedly, slash pocket piece 4's top side and bottom side are open structure respectively, constitute the slash pocket for make elasticity card 3 insert, it is fixed to conveniently dress the host computer module, for example if dress at the upper limbs, with tighten 2 covers of circle 2 behind patient's upper limbs suitable position, run through elasticity card 3 between slash pocket and the circle 2, thereby can be better fix in the position of dressing, and suit with 3 width of elasticity card based on the width of slash pocket piece 4, can also have better restraint effect to the circumference position of casing 1.
The display screen 5 and the operation keys 6 are arranged on the outer side of the casing 1, and the operation keys 6 comprise common power keys, common increase keys, common decrease keys, common mode switching keys and the like.
The bottom of the machine shell 1 is provided with a host plug. A battery bin is arranged in the machine shell 1, and a standard battery is matched in the battery bin to supply power for the host module.
The treatment module comprises a tightening belt 7, a sound head 8 and a mounting cap 13;
the lacing tape 7 and the sound head 8 are fixedly arranged through a mounting cap 13.
The sound head 8 includes handle portion 9, the one end of handle portion 9 is equipped with sound head 8 plug, the other end of handle portion 9 is equipped with launching part 10, launching part 10 is cylindrical, the one end that sound head 8 plug was kept away from to launching part 10 is equipped with launching surface 11, launching part 10 is equipped with round separation blade 12, separation blade 12 is silicon rubber or plastic material, lacing tape 7 is silicon rubber or fabric area, is rectangular bandlet, the one end of lacing tape 7 is equipped with circular installing port 17, equidistant a plurality of incisions 18 that are equipped with on the half bandlet face that lacing tape 7 kept away from installing port 17, incision 18 length direction is unanimous with lacing tape 7 width direction, can reduce the interval, sets up a plurality ofly.
The mounting cap 13 is the ring structure, the top of mounting cap 13 and the spiral shell groove 14 of the 10 threaded connection of transmitting part, the bottom of mounting cap 13 is equipped with outside bellied mounting groove 15, the external diameter of mounting groove 15 is greater than installing port 17, the diameter of separation blade 12 also is greater than installing port 17, can fix mounting cap 13 and the sound head 8 after connecting on lacing tape 7 through separation blade 12 and mounting groove 15. Mounting groove 15 is the circular recess, mounting groove 15 is linked together with spiral groove 14, mounting groove 15 internal fixation has annular water pocket 16, annular water pocket 16 includes annular silica gel bag membrane, silica gel bag membrane intussuseption is filled with water, can laminate the skin shape and oppress and deform, can obtain more comfortable oppression better in the physiotherapy. The inner ring of the annular water sac 16 is filled with smearing contact agent when in use.
When the medical instrument is used specifically, after the sound head 8 and the mounting cap 13 are screwed on two sides of the mounting opening 17, the sound head 8 and the mounting cap 13 can form a structure matched with one end of the binding belt 7, then the binding belt 7 is appropriately pulled to obtain appropriate elastic force after being wound on a part needing physical therapy, such as an ankle wrist, the binding belt 7 is sleeved on the handle part 9 corresponding to the appropriate notch 18 after being wound around the wrist, the notch 18 is positioned below the blocking piece 12 through appropriate pulling to realize appropriate limiting, the binding belt 7 can be tightly restrained on the wrist after being sleeved, the sound head 8 is pressed and fixed above the mounting cap 13, the annular water bag 16 can be attached to a human body curve, good adaptability to a bulge joint is achieved, uncomfortable pressing feeling is avoided, and treatment can be facilitated through the contact agent in the middle of the annular water bag 16. The emitting surface 11 forms a good output with the skin surface through the contact agent, resulting in a treatment.
The connecting module is specifically the electric wire, the middle part of electric wire is equipped with helical structure's coil, can have very big flexible effect to can adjust length, the one end and the host computer plug activity of electric wire are pegged graft, the other end and the 8 plug activities of sound head of electric wire are pegged graft, realize the electricity and connect.
